JUDGMENT

(Judgment of the Court was delivered by K.K.SASIDHARAN,J.) The Writ Petition filed by the appellant in W.P.No.11508 of 2013 was dismissed by the learned single Judge on the ground that the Principal Secretary/Commissioner of Revenue Administration has already passed final orders on 18.02.2016. The said order is under challenge at the instance of the unsuccessful writ petitioner.

2. The learned counsel for the appellant during the course of her submissions brought to our notice that the disciplinary authority has already passed final orders on 29.10.2014 punishing the appellant by imposing punishment of https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/

stoppage of increment for a period of six months without cumulative effect. According to the learned counsel, the order dated 29.10.2014 is a subject matter in W.P.No.9044 of 2015.

3. The challenge in the Writ Petition in W.P.No.11508 of 2013 was to the charge memo dated 16.03.2013. It is a matter of record that subsequently the disciplinary authority passed final orders dated 29.10.2014 imposing punishment on the appellant. Now the charge memo is no more in existence, in view of the punishment given by the disciplinary authority.

4. The learned single Judge proceeded as if the disciplinary authority passed final orders by order dated 18.02.2016. Such statement appears to be incorrect on account of the fact that the order dated 18.02.2016 was passed rejecting the request to include the name of the appellant for promotion to the post of Tahsildar.

5. We, therefore, set aside the observation with regard to the applicability of order dated 18.02.2016. It is open to the appellant to prosecute the Writ Petition in W.P.No.9044 of 2015 on all grounds available to him.

6. The intra Court appeal is disposed of with the above observation. No costs.
